how do you blur oblects and stuff in flash 8, you

know in silhouettes explosion tut, he said blur filter them or something. how

do you do it?e.g
file, filters, blure object.pls help i know its a n00bish

question, thanx in advance

Ok...

First, open the properties

menu:

http://img.photobucket.com/albums/v171/ordox/Blur1.jpg[/img

]

Then, open the filters

tab:

[img]http://img.photobucket.com/albums/v171/ordox/Blur2.jpg



Then, Make the object you want to blur a symbol ( F8

):

http://img.photobucket.com/albums/v171/ordox/Blur3.jpg




Then, Select the new symbol and click the little cross

sign:

http://img.photobucket.com/albums/v171/ordox/Blur4.jpg[/img

]

Then, Select how big you want the blur to be and what quality you

want it to

be:

[img]http://img.photobucket.com/albums/v171/ordox/Blur5.jpg

r

Hey Presto! :) We have a Blur

effect!

[img]http://img.photobucket.com/albums/v171/ordox/Blur6.jpg[/i

mg]

You do practically the same thing for a Glow or a Bevel and

stuff:
